Servisneva.ru

Сервис Нева
0 просмотров
Рейтинг статьи
1 звезда2 звезды3 звезды4 звезды5 звезд
Загрузка...

Как безопасно установить Windows 11 внутри Windows 10 с помощью виртуализации Hyper-V

Как безопасно установить Windows 11 внутри Windows 10 с помощью виртуализации Hyper-V

Как безопасно установить Windows 11 внутри Windows 10 с помощью виртуализации Hyper-V

Microsoft выпустила Windows 11 Insider Preview — публичную тестовую версию своей новой операционной системы, которая уже успела собрать массу различных отзывов. Если есть желание попробовать самое масштабное за последние годы обновление самостоятельно, лучший способ сделать это — использовать Hyper-V. Речь про особенную дополнительную функцию Windows, которая даёт возможность попробовать сборку Windows для разработчиков, различные дистрибутивы Linux и так далее. Windows 11 Insider Preview можно также свободно установить через Windows 10 с помощью Hyper-V.

  • В тему:Всё о Windows 11 — секреты, инструкции, лайфхаки и полезные статьи

Hyper-V enabled on Windows 10 Home, verified. #915

Please update your thread.
Tested and verified on 11/21/2018.
You can run Hyper-V on both Windows 10 HOME and PRO additions.

Document Details

Do not edit this section. It is required for docs.microsoft.com ➟ GitHub issue linking.

  • ID: 1df65b2d-24ba-71b0-0648-14c21f5b1b26
  • Version Independent ID: a89c84df-6ef7-66a9-eec1-35ba94afdb1b
  • Content: Enable Hyper-V on Windows 10
  • Content Source: virtualization/hyper-v-on-windows/quick-start/enable-hyper-v.md
  • Product: windows-10-hyperv
  • GitHub Login: @scooley

The text was updated successfully, but these errors were encountered:

w-biggs commented Apr 11, 2019

How does that link indicate in any way that Hyper-V works on Win10 Home?

jamiesondunne commented Apr 12, 2019

The link literally says repeatedly that hyper-V is only available on the «pro , and «enterprise» editions

jamiesondunne commented Apr 12, 2019

image

w-biggs commented Apr 12, 2019

I incredibly highly doubt you actually got it working on Home. Can you paste your results when running systeminfo ?

jackpoz commented Apr 12, 2019

@Robert-Becker could you write here the steps to enable it on Home, even better with screenshots ?

jackpoz commented Apr 12, 2019 •

image

image

image

I meet all the requirements but there’s no Hyper-V available in «Turn Windows features on or off». The link you posted doesn’t say anything about how to make that option appear, any idea ?

image

Even trying other ways explained at https://docs.microsoft.com/en-us/virtualization/hyper-v-on-windows/quick-start/enable-hyper-v doesn’t work:

Читать еще:  Как увеличить значки на рабочем столе Windows — руководство

GranoblasticMan commented Apr 14, 2019

It sounds like @Robert-Becker is confused. If Hyper-V is enabled, VirtualBox will NOT run. They’re two separate hypervisor systems, and Hyper-V locks exclusivity to the virtualization features at boot-time.

dxgldotorg commented Dec 30, 2019

Is this a case of Hyper-V’s core being enabled to run certain Windows features like virtualization based security?

waleedelsafty commented Apr 11, 2020

image

I meet all the requirements but there’s no Hyper-V available in «Turn Windows features on or off». The link you posted doesn’t say anything about how to make that option appear, any idea ?

Even trying other ways explained at https://docs.microsoft.com/en-us/virtualization/hyper-v-on-windows/quick-start/enable-hyper-v doesn’t work:

it is true that windows hoe edition is not equipped to have hyper v on it, and by default, it doesn’t have it installed and its prerequisites are not enabled, simply because windows home is a very simple version of windows and it doesn’t assume you will need to do much work on it except some schoolwork entertainment and basic ms office stuff, but that doesn’t mean it can not handle it if you turn the right keys on, and add the missing packages
it is actually very possible to run hyper v on windows 10 home edition

the checks you made to ensure you have all the requirements for hyper v is correct,
and you already have all the requirements for it

There are four basic requirements for Hyper-V to be installed on a Windows 10 computer:

and you have done that already

image

but your problem is that after you had all the prerequisites for hyper v to work < but you did not add the packages for hyper-v so you could not see it in the «Turn Windows features on or off» simply because it still does not exist on your machine

you can get all the packages into your windows system by running a simple batch file
create a new batch file in notepad with the following code

dp0″ dir /b %SystemRoot%servicingPackages*Hyper-V*.mum >hyper-v.txt for /f %%i in (‘findstr /i . hyper-v.txt 2^>nul’) do dism /online /norestart /add-package:»%SystemRoot%servicingPackages%%i» del hyper-v.txt Dism /online /enable-feature /featurename:Microsoft-Hyper-V -All /LimitAccess /ALL pause

Читать еще:  Как снять пароль с компьютера Windows 10

Screenshot 2020-04-11 07 54 32

name it
whatever you want «HYPER-V Package Installer.bat» for example
right-click on the file and select Run as Administrator. This will trigger the installation script. It may take some time to complete the installation. Please let it complete without interruption.

it will start downloading and installing all the required package for hyper-v to work on your machine, it will take from 3 to 15 minutes downloading and installing depending on your connection speed.
Running-enable-hyper-V-batch-installation-file
after it is finished, restart your computer
it will do a very quick update couple of minutes at most, don’t interrupt it
Working-on-Updates-installing-Hyper-V

and after your machine restarts try again the «Turn Windows features on or off» and it will magically appear on the list

this is the before :

Screenshot 2020-04-11 07 19 41

Screenshot 2020-04-11 07 56 17

and this is the after :

Как включить инструмент Hyper-V Windows 10 через настройки

Следуйте инструкциям, чтобы включить эту технологию виртуализации на вашем ПК:

  1. Запустите «Параметры» → ПриложенияПриложения и возможности.
  2. В разделе «Сопуствующие параметры» найдите и нажмите Программы и компоненты.
  3. Теперь нажмите «Включить или отключить компоненты Windows» на левой панели.

Переход к включение компонентов Windows 10

Включение компонента Hyper-V в Windows 10

Как только вы выполните вышеупомянутые шаги, стек виртуализации Windows 10 будет автоматически установлен на ваш компьютер вместе с приложением диспетчера Hyper-V. Это необходимо для настройки и запуска виртуальных машин на вашем ПК.

Включить Hyper-V с помощью PowerShell

Шаг 1: Откройте PowerShell от имени администратора.

Шаг 2: В окне PowerShell скопируйте и вставьте следующую команду:

Включить Hyper-V с помощью PowerShell

Шаг 3: Нажмите клавишу Enter , чтобы запустить команду.

После завершения установки перезагрузите компьютер.

Альтернатива

Владельцы Windows Home, которым недоступен Hyper-V, могут пользоваться бесплатным альтернативным решением от Oracle. В отличие от продукта Microsoft приложение VirtualBox работает в 32-битных системах, имеет больше возможностей и менее требовательно к ресурсам. Для него не требуется специальный набор процессорных инструкций.

Запускаться в VirtualBox будут практически все существующие операционные системы, чего не скажешь о Hyper-V. В нем выбор ограничен несколькими версиями Windows, а с недавних пор еще и Linux.

Настройка

Настройка выполняется на клиентском компьютере с установленной консолью.

1. Файл hosts

Запускаем блокнот от имени администратора и открываем файл C:WindowsSystem32driversetchosts, где C: — имя диска с Windows.

* где 192.168.1.30 — IP-адрес сервера; VH01 — имя сервера Hyper-V.

2. WINRM

Открываем PowerShell от администратора и вводим:

* на все запросы отвечаем A.

Теперь открываем командную строку от имени администратора и вводим:

cmdkey /add:VH01 /user:Administrator /pass:Password

* где VH01 — имя нашего сервера; Administrator — имя административной учетной записи на сервере; Password — пароль от учетной записи.

winrm set winrm/config/client @

3. Службы компонентов

Открываем службы компонентов — для этого вводим команду dcomcnfg. В открывшемся окне раскрываем Службы компонентовКомпьютеры — кликаем правой кнопкой по Мой компьютер и выбираем Свойства:

Свойства компонентов компьютера

На вкладке Безопасность COM в разделе «Права доступа» кликаем по Изменить ограничения:

Переход к изменению прав на вкладке Безопасность COM

Для группы АНОНИМНЫЙ ВХОД проверяем, что разрешены Локальный и Удаленный доступы:

Смена прав для анонимных пользователей

OK.

Готово. Пробуем открыть Диспетчер Hyper-V и подключиться к нашему гипервизору.

Hyper-V: Не удалось изменить состояние виртуальной машины

Иногда бывает, что даже после завершения зависшего процесса вы не можете включить ВМ и она зависает в статусе Starting с ошибкой:

hyper v ошибка запуска ВМ failed to change state

В этом случае проверьте следующие варианты:

hyper v сетевая карта с configuration error

  • Проверьте что на диске, на котором хранятся файлы ВМ достаточно свободного места;
  • Если в настройках ВМ подключен ISO образ, проверьте его доступность;
  • Проверьте сетевые настройки ВМ. Виртуальные сетевые адаптеры должны быть подключены к существующему виртуальному коммутатору Hyper-V (не должно быть статуса Network Adapter – Configuration Error);
  • Проверьте, что служба Hyper-V Virtual Management Service (VMMS) запушена, и не зависла в статусе Stopping;
  • Убедитесь, что ваш антивирус не блокирует доступ к файлам ВМ. Добавьте пути к каталогу ВМ в исключения антивируса ( см. как добавить исключения во встроенный антивирус Windows Server 2016 – Windows Defender);
  • Проверьте ошибки в журнале событий Event Viewer -> Applications and Services Logs -> Microsoft -> Windows -> Hyper-V-Worker.

Предыдущая статьяПредыдущая статья Следующая статья Следующая статья

голоса
Рейтинг статьи
Ссылка на основную публикацию
ВсеИнструменты
Adblock
detector